What drives you to write? How does a particular piece of writing come to exist?
In Inspiration and Discipline, the second volume in our Glimmer Train Guide to Writing Fiction series, more than one hundred accomplished authors set aside talk of character and scene in order to address the more private and elusive aspects of their writing lives. In excerpts from interviews conducted over a seventeen-year period and preserved by the editors of the highly respected literary quarterly Glimmer Train Stories and its supplement Writers Ask, contemporary writers offer insights on such topics as family support (or lack thereof), using autobiographical material, and the responsibility of writingsharing their own personal and philosophical approaches to this most strange, heartbreaking, and wonderful of artistic vocations.
Jayne Anne Phillips, Thisbe Nissen, Chitra Banerjee Divakaruni, Thom Jones, Henry Louis Gates Jr., Beverly Lowry, Siri Hustvedt, Richard Bausch, Charles Baxter, Sue Miller, Ha Jin
There may never be an explanation for where stories come from, but the wisdom, humor, and advice of the writers in these pages will provide you with the inspiration you need to keep your writing life moving forward. Book News Annotation:In this 5.25x7.5" collection, Burmeister-Brown and Swanson-Davies,
co-editors of the literary short story quarterly Glimmer Train
Stories, arrange snippets from interviews with about 100 accomplished
contemporary authors who share their personal and philosophical
approaches to the more private aspects of their writing lives, such
as family support (or lack thereof), the use of autobiographical
material, what drives authors to write, and the responsibility of
writing. Brief excerpts from talks with 37 interviewers are arranged
in themed chapters on subjects including early roots, how reading
shapes writing, taboos and secrets, and writing as therapy.
Contributor and interviewer biographies are included, with b&w photos
accompanying many of the contributor biographies. Writers interviewed
include Amy Bloom, Kevin Canty, Siri Hustvedt, Sandra Cisneros, Annie
Proulx, and Paul Theroux.
